>Easy solution:  Get a 3.5 Unidisk and controller for the /// and the //.
>Drivers are available for the /// from Dave Ottalini at WAP.  Since ProDOS
>and SOS use the same file system, you can just move disks back and forth.

    It's also worth noting the Apple II 3.5 Disk Controller Card, with
SuperDrive attached, will also work in an Apple III (at least according 
to someone I spoke to at WAP. Apparently an SOS driver was written to 
support the device natively).

    I've not tried it in my own Apple III (the SuperDrive controller 
lives permanently inside my IIgs) but it's interesting to know that
it can work.
